Handy information about Antalya Airport (AYT)
79.67% of flights that leave from Antalya Airport land at their destination on schedule.
Central Antalya to Antalya Airport is approximately 14 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take you about 20 minutes to get there if you're driving, catching a cab or ride-sharing.
The trip on public transport usually takes 40 minutes.

Getting from Ninoy Aquino International Airport (MNL) to central Manila
From Ninoy Aquino International Airport, Manila is approximately 13 kilometres away. It takes around 35 minutes to reach the centre by car.
If you're using public transport, expect a journey time of about 1 hour 15 minutes.
